URBO gives you hours of pleasant moments of contemplation. Under the disguise of simplicity lie challenges that require concentration. The challenges that generously reward an attentive player. URBO is designed so that its nature is clear at first glance. But it will take time and experience, creative decisions and strategic skills to learn how to solve problems and pick the keys to all the puzzles.
There's no ultimate goal in URBO. The rules are very simple: build houses on playing fields of different geometric shapes. From small buildings come bigger ones, with more inhabitants, then even bigger ones, and so on. Thus grows your city and the population. Once you have no free space, the territory expands. Maybe one day you can build a city that can't expand anymore. But even then there is always a new playing field of a different form, requiring a fresh approach.

This is a tentative recommendation. There's nothing wrong with it other than it's not a city builder. At least, not in the way you think a city builder should be. This is a sliding puzzle game. It does what it does well. It's kinda boring but also sorta relaxing - ish. It's definitley not for everyone, and I wish I hadn't bought it, but at the same time I didn't dislike it. Just lower your expectations a bit if you decide to get this game. The game isn't too challenging unless you try to fill the board with max-level buildings. If you try to do that, then you will spend a very long time on one city while trying to optimize all your moves.
[h3] Build your own town from scratch [/h3] URBO is basically that 2048 mobile game from a decade ago wrapped in lovely visuals. I really cannot say much more about the gameplay loop than that you merge buildings together to create bigger buildings, which create even bigger buildings when merged together etc. etc. etc. I found the music in this game very calming. It created kind of a zen vibe, perfect for cozy gaming. Combined with the pretty art style, you can create some awesome looking towns on very pretty maps. Not only are there multiple maps, there are a bunch of different building types you can collect through completing achievements within the game. https://steamcommunity.com/sharedfiles/filedetails/?id=3663226729 URBO has a handful of achievements, which I chose to follow as my main goal of completion within the game. None of them are too difficult to get once you really get the hang of the gameplay mechanics. I really enjoyed my time with this game.
